Peroxidases (or peroxide reductases, EC number 1.11.1.x) are a large group of enzymes that break up peroxides and play important roles in various biological processes. Horse Radish Peroxidase (HRP) is an enzyme commonly used for conjugation. One example is antibody-HRP conjugate that is frequently and widely used in immunoassays such as ELISA and Western blots.
BioAssay systems SuperLight™ atto HRP reagent provides an ultra-sensitive luminescent means for detecting HRP activity and its conjugates. The improved reagent rapidly reacts with peroxidase or the HRP in an HRP-conjugate, producing highly stable and intense luminescence for maximum detection of the peroxidase activity in solution assays.
